    It was a done deal when they opened the door. "Once we walked inside, we saw its potential," said Tammy Stokes.

    She and her husband, David, have been working on their Hampton Heights home in Spartanburg since they moved in three years ago.

    It's been a lot of work, Stokes said, especially the landscaping, but the nearly century-old house is starting to take shape - and it's one they're quite fond of.

    There've been significant obstacles they've had to overcome.

    Such as no central air, peeling paint and poorly done home improvement projects by the previous owner that they've had to fix.

    And there are many more projects to come, such as finishing the back rooms, cleaning up and finishing the basement that could easily double their livable space.

    Lots of work - but the reward is so much more.

    "We love it," she said. "It really means so much because we've put so much into it."
